Default Holmes Revolver V2 choppy slow speed

Hi all, I’m running a Mamba Max Pro and revolver v2 normal size 1800kv in my Element kit with an 18t pinion. The startup is a little jumpy and low speed control is jumpy. Feels like a light switch with the motor either providing power or not right off idle. I’ve purchased a 14t to try and slow things down and I’ve adjusted the throttle curve in castle link to try to smooth things out.

I really like the novelty of the motor, is there anything else I can do to make it crawl and cruise at sloooow speeds smoother? Perhaps step over to a sidewinder 4?

Default Re: Holmes Revolver V2 choppy slow speed

You’re issue is the MMP. JRH has told us to use the MMX or SW4.
The MMP is the base for Holmes BLE, and sadly is past it’s prime.
I still run my MMP and BLE with PullerPro’s and a long flat curve. No chatter, cogging just smooth creep unless I need to spin the tires.

Default Re: Holmes Revolver V2 choppy slow speed

Quote:
Originally Posted by midwest_rippa View Post
18t pinion is very high for a crawler. i try to stick between 10t to 15t
The Element runs a 48P spur and pinion. An 18T pinion and 78T spur is equivalent to a 13T pinion with a 56T spur gear.
